This week, Apple TV+ premieres its next big sci-fi series: Murderbot.The show stars Alexander Skarsgård as an android who just wants to be left alone to stream TV soap operas.Here’s what reviews are saying so far.

Murderbot succeeds due to Alexander Skarsgård’s compelling performance, per reviews Murderbot is based on the first book in Martha Wells’ series, “All Systems Red.” It’s a fun, quick read that sets up the universe for Wells’ many subsequent stories.You can grab it on Apple Books (Ebook / Audiobook) or Amazon (Kindle / Paperback).Now we know how well the book has been adapted ahead of Murderbot’s Apple TV+ premiere .

With 15 critic reviews in so far, Murderbot has a perfect 100% on Rotten Tomatoes.General consensus is that Alexander Skarsgård and his Murderbot character are major strengths, bringing a surprisingly funny and relatable human touch.Critics found some parts of the show uneven, but still commend the foundation that’s been set for future seasons, where source material is strong.

Here are a few key critic quotes: : “Murderbot may be a hulking killing machine, but its arc towards becoming an actual person is both hilarious and relatable, filled with awkward social interactions and important self revelations that feel more high school drama than space opera.” : “the most important thing in the first season is developing affection for its title character and not a deep ensemble or rich sci-fi universe.In that respect, Skarsgard makes  a success“ : “If back-talking R2-D2 ditched its restraining bolt, looked like Alexander Skarsgård, and presented us with a hilarious inner monologue, the result might be something a bit like the new Apple TV+ series.” Are you interested in watching Murderbot this week on Apple TV+?
